Striving for a well-county designation for Sheboygan

Striving for a well-county designation for Sheboygan Thumbnail

The Sheboygan County Activity and Nutrition Coalition, (SCAN) Committee, has partnered with the Wellness Council of Wisconsin to engage and challenge local businesses to improve the health and well-being of the workforce in Sheboygan County.

Better Health Takes the Whole Team

Better Health Takes the Whole Team Thumbnail

The Green Bay Packers played on a cold, rainy night in October at Lambeau Field. The Packer team was in sync and won the game by pounding the Minnesota Vikings in a 42-10 victory.That very morning a crowd of persons interested in the health of Sheboygan County met at LTC. The crowd gathered to develop a “new game plan” designed to improve the health of Sheboygan County residents.That meeting served as a “kick-off” to create a new community health plan assisting Sheboygan County residents to “Live Better, Longer.”
